Well, it's cool to see that someone else remembers D6 Star Wars.



Towards the end of your review, you made a comment regarding the time-frame this book is set in.

If I remember correctly, almost all West End Star Wars supplements were assumed to be taking place somewhere within the time-frame of the original trilogy, somewhere between The Battle of Yavin and The Battle of Hoth; unless specifically stated otherwise.

I don't know why. Personally, I think it works because it hits the right balance of optimism (The Death Star is blown up) and danger (but the Empire is still pretty strong).
